atapi loggolas
VF
vf at elte.hu
Mon Feb 3 12:36:35 CET 2003
Thus spake Radó Zoltán:
> Ez attól függ milyen szempont szerint nézed a hatékonyságot. Ha kódolási
> sebesség és áttekinthetoség, akkor VHDL. Ha viszont kapuszám, akkor
> valószinü Abel. (Persze ez függ a kódoló tudásától is)
Aha. Akkor jo lesz nekem az Abel. Csak az az erdekes, hogy a Xilinx
Webpack ugy mukodik, hogy az Abel forrast atforditja Verilog/VHDL-be
(beallithato), azt optimalizalgatja, majd az eredmenyt visszairja
Abel-be. Ez lassu is, nem is mukodik jol, ezert gondoltam hogy
esetleg erdemes lenne megtanulni valamelyik V-betuset :) is,
kozvetlenul talan hatekonyabban mukodne a forditas.
Janosnak: Abelben kozvetlenul kell definialni a makrocellakat es a
logikai egyenleteket, hasonlo a PALASM es egyeb PAL/GAL forditok
nyelvehez. Van benne kulon formalizmus az allapotgepek definialasara,
meg when-then-else szerkezet, szoval ezzel is lehet viszonylag
kulturaltan kinezo, attekintheto programot irni. A @-direktivak is
nagyon hasznosak, erdekes szerkezeteket lehet veluk letrehozni, bar
ezek nem tudom mennyire szabvanyosak.
Szinte minden gyarto forditojaban vannak kisebb-nagyobb modositasok
az eredeti Abel szintaxishoz kepest, gyakran nem is Abel-nek hivjak.
Nem is beszelve a nagyon kulonbozo forditasi algoritmusokrol es
intelligenciarol, melynek kovetkezteben az egyik forditoval siman
fordulo programban a lenyeget nem erinto formai valtoztatasokat kell
eszkozolni hogy egy masik is megegye. Engem leginkabb ez idegesit,
ezert lehet hogy meg kene tanulni mas nyelveket is... Bar az is lehet
hogy csak a Webpack ilyen gyoker. Sajnos az aruk es beszerezhetoseguk
miatt mar egy ideje nem is hasznalok mast, csak XC9500-at es
CoolRunnert, melyet nehany eve szinten a Xilinx gyart.
Vagy van mas megfizetheto aru es beszerezheto cpld csalad is, normalis
fejlesztorendszerrel? Sajnos ezek annyira olcsok, hogy mindent vernek,
esetenkent tobbszoros(!) arkulonbseggel. FPGA-bol csak a legnagyobbak
szamitanak komoly vetelytarsnak, a kisebbek a kulon kulso program-
memoria nelkul is sokkal dragabbak, osszesen szinten minimum dupla
ar jon ki, es tervezni is sokkal nehezebb rajuk.
A gyoker fejlesztorendszer viszont megkeseriti az ember eletet :(
> Zoli
--
Valenta Ferenc <vf at elte.hu> Visit me at http://ludens.elte.hu/~vf/
"Talpig becsuletes, afelett nem garantaljuk"
More information about the Elektro
mailing list